Can artificial intelligence be develooped and perfected fast enough to help address the construction industry's skilled labor gaps and supply chain problems? Can robotics take over time-consuming tasks that are not a good use of workers' time?  These questions and more filled three days of attendee networking and construction technology presentations and discussions at ENR's FutureTech conference held May 4 through 6 in San Francisco. AI was again a hot topic among the more than 700 construction, architecture and engineering professionals who attended, but deep dives into robotics on construction sites, cloud-enabled workflows, 3D printing of structures and improved stakeholder relationships also generated new insights.   About "95% of AI pilots fail to deliver value," said Alan Espinoza in an opening keynote address.…
